Lipton<\/em><strong><br \/>\n<\/strong><\/span><span style=\"font-size: 10pt\">9:30 a.m. \u2013 9:50 a.m.<\/span><\/p>\n<p>A total of 5 tropical cyclones directly impacted the northeast U.S. during the 1954-55 hurricane seasons, each producing significant wind and flood damage. Total U.S. deaths attributed to these storms were 359, with damage estimates of over $1.5B (unadjusted). This presentation will examine the tracks, wind and rainfall distribution and impacts, and synoptic characteristics associated with each tropical cyclone during these seasons. In addition, a broader climatological analysis of each season will be presented, including tropospheric circulation patterns and anomalies, and western Atlantic Ocean Sea Surface Temperatures utilizing the NCEP\/NCAR I Reanalysis and NOAA-CIRES 20th Century Reanalysis (V2 and V2c) datasets.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Retrospective Analysis of the 1954-55 Hurricane Seasons and Impacts to the Northeast U.S. Presented by Kevin S.
